Possible Causes of Heating Equipment Fires
Heating equipment fires are an unfortunate reality in many homes and businesses. These fires often originate from improper maintenance, electrical malfunctions, or faulty components in heating systems such as furnaces, space heaters, or water heaters. A corroded or damaged wiring system can quickly spark a blaze if left unchecked. Additionally, combustible materials placed too close to heating devices can ignite easily, causing significant fire damage.
In some cases, aging or poorly installed heating systems can become hazardous over time. Lack of regular inspections and maintenance can result in carbon buildup, overheating, or system failures that lead to fires. Weather conditions, like freezing or heavy snowfall, may also strain heating units, increasing the risk of malfunction or electrical faults. Recognizing these potential causes helps prevent severe fire damage and ensures safety for everyone in the household or business.
How Our Experts Fix Fire Damage from Heating Equipment
The first step our team takes is a thorough assessment of the fire damage to understand the extent of the destruction. We evaluate structural integrity, identify affected areas, and locate hidden damage that might not be immediately visible. This comprehensive inspection allows us to develop an effective restoration plan that addresses both fire and smoke damage.
Once the assessment is complete, we efficiently clean soot, smoke residue, and chemical residues from all surfaces. Our team uses advanced tools and environmentally friendly cleaning agents to ensure safe and thorough remediation. We also work to eliminate odors caused by smoke, restoring a fresh and safe environment for you. This step is crucial to prevent lingering smells and potential health hazards.
Finally, our experts focus on restoring any structural damage caused by the fire. We perform necessary repairs, such as drywall replacement, electrical system repairs, and stabilization of compromised structures.
